Compare Chico to Mission Viejo
This post compares Chico, California to Mission Viejo,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Chico (city) | Mission Viejo (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 90,660 | 96,535 |
Income (median) | $43,253 | $73,215 |
Home Value (median) | $286,700 | $640,800 |
White | 82% | 78% |
Black | 2% | 1% |
Asian | 4% | 10% |
With Kids | 25% | 31% |
Age (median) | 29 | 44 |
Rentals | 55% | 22% |
